About Program

Program Overview


Master of Science in Aerospace Engineering, Online

The Master of Science in Aerospace Engineering, Online program is designed to provide students with a level of expertise in one or more of the specialties important to advanced aerospace system design, development, manufacture, maintenance, and/or operation. This expertise will enable industry and/or government employers to assign students increased responsibilities.


Program at a Glance

  • Top 5 University
  • 100% Online
  • 11 Courses (33 Credit Hours)
  • 6 years to complete degree

Admissions

Admission Deadlines

  • Spring Enrollment: Application Deadline - Oct 1
  • Summer Enrollment: Application Deadline - Feb 2
  • Fall Enrollment: Application Deadline - Mar 2

How to Apply

To apply, students must submit an electronic application, which includes a non-refundable application fee. The following items must be uploaded as part of the application:


  • Official transcripts from each institution attended. Transcripts not in English must be accompanied by a certified translation.
  • Lawful Presence Document (U.S. Citizens Only)
  • English Proficiency (International Students Only)
  • References
  • Test Scores (GRE requirements are temporarily waived for certain admission cycles)

Program-Specific Questions/Materials

  • Personal Statements: Describe specific career goals and objectives, the decision to pursue an advanced degree, and other information that may be useful to the admissions committee.
  • Professional Resume: A listing of professional experience uploaded to the online application.

Cost & Aid

Tuition and Fees

Credit Hours Tuition Mandatory Student Fees
3 $3,415 $107
6 $6,632 $440

Payments and Refunds

All payments of tuition and fees are handled by the Bursar’s office. Refunds and overpayments are electronically disbursed to the student’s checking or savings account.


Financial Assistance

  • Education Loans: U.S. citizens and permanent residents may be eligible for education loans.
  • Employer Tuition Reimbursement: Contact the employer’s human resources department for available tuition assistance programs and eligibility.
  • The Post-9/11 GI Bill: Qualified U.S. veterans may be eligible to receive financial support for tuition, mandatory fees, books, and housing.
